Why One Page Resumes are Essential in Modern Job Hunting
In the digital age, recruiters often have limited time to review resumes. A one-page resume ensures that your most relevant information is presented concisely and impactfully, making it easier for recruiters to quickly grasp your qualifications.
- ATS Compatibility: One-page resumes are generally more compatible with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S), which are used by many companies to screen resumes. ATS scans resumes for specific keywords and criteria, and a one-page resume makes it easier for the system to identify your key skills.
- Attention Span: Recruiters have short attention spans, and a one-page resume respects their time. It presents your information in a clear and organized manner, allowing them to quickly assess your suitability for the position.
- Less is More: A one-page resume forces you to be selective about the information you include. By focusing on your most relevant skills and experience, you create a more impactful and memorable resume.
Elements of a Compelling One-Page Resume
A compelling one-page resume should include the following elements:
- Strong Headline: A concise and attention-grabbing headline that summarizes your skills and experience.
- Professional Summary: A brief overview of your career history, highlighting your most relevant accomplishments and skills.
- Skills Section: A list of your hard and soft skills, organized into relevant categories.
- Experience Section: A summary of your work experience, including job titles, company names, dates of employment, and a brief description of your responsibilities and accomplishments.
- Education Section: A list of your educational qualifications, including degrees, institutions, dates of attendance, and any relevant coursework.
- Awards and Honors Section (Optional): A list of any awards or recognition you have received, demonstrating your achievements and dedication.
- Contact Information: Your name, email address, phone number, and LinkedIn profile URL. Ensure your contact information is prominently displayed for recruiters to reach you easily.
Expert Tips: Making Every Word Count
To make the most of your one-page resume, consider the following expert tips:
Use Action Verbs
Use strong action verbs to describe your accomplishments and skills. This will make your resume more engaging and highlight your impact.
Quantify Your Accomplishments
Whenever possible, quantify your accomplishments with specific numbers and metrics. This provides tangible evidence of your results and makes your resume more credible.
Tailor Your Resume
Tailor your resume to each job application you submit. Highlight the skills and experience that are most relevant to the specific position you are applying for.
Proofread Carefully
Proofread your resume carefully for any errors in grammar, spelling, or formatting. A well-proofread resume reflects your professionalism and attention to detail.

How do I create a visually appealing one-page resume?
To create a visually appealing one-page resume, consider the following tips:
- Use a professional template: Choose a template that is clean, modern, and easy to read.
- Use clear and concise language: Avoid jargon and use specific, action-oriented verbs to describe your experience.
- Highlight important information: Use bolding, italics, or bullet points to draw attention to key qualifications and accomplishments.
- Use white space effectively: Leave sufficient white space around text and sections to enhance readability and create a visually pleasing appearance.
- Proofread carefully: Ensure your resume is free of errors in grammar, spelling, and punctuation.
- Customize your resume: Tailor your resume to each job application, highlighting the most relevant skills and experience for the specific role.
